As of July 14, 2026, the CDC has documented 1,645 instances of cyclosporiasis β also known as explosive diarrhea β spanning 34 states. The CDC also indicates this figure is likely underestimated, with more than 5,000 additional reported cases awaiting further review. Consequently, a comprehensive understanding of the actual scope is unavailable. This situation is less than optimal, given its... explosive nature.

Summer heat likely leaves you craving data. What is more vital than tracking water and transport infrastructure? In 2023, the state invested $625.82 billion ($1,900 per capita) in these sectors, mainly for upkeep. Here is that breakdown: π Roads: 40% π§ Water: 28% π Transit: 16%. Who funds this? Roughly 80% is local, covering highways and grids. The feds focus on conservation, like levees.

Youth sports participation has shown a consistent increase since 2021. In 2023, 55.4% of children aged 6-17 participated in sports teams or lessons, an increase from 53.8% in 2022.
The likelihood of youth participation in sports is particularly high in the following regions:
- Region 1: 71.5%
- Region 2: 68.8%
- Region 3: 67.6%
- Region 4: 65.3%
- Region 5: 64.8%
